Air Force Drone Fires Live AMRAAM Missile at Simulated Target in Mojave Desert Test

An Anduril-built YFQ-44A drone fired a live AIM-120 AMRAAM missile at a digital target during a test over the Mojave Desert, with an Air Force operator making the call to shoot. It's a real milestone for unmanned combat aircraft, but the program's costs, timeline and production numbers remain undisclosed.

Drone Wingman Draws Blood, Sort Of

A US Air Force drone fired a live air-to-air missile and tracked a target with it. That's a first for the service's Collaborative Combat Aircraft program, and it happened recently in restricted airspace over the Mojave Desert.

Air Force Chief of Staff Gen. Kenneth Wilsbach confirmed the test to Breaking Defense on the sidelines of the Global Air & Space Chiefs conference in London. "It wasn't just an AMRAAM that came off," Wilsbach said. "It was tracking the target."

The aircraft was Anduril's YFQ-44A. The Air Force said in a release, distributed through DVIDS, that the drone fired an AIM-120 at a "digital target" in secluded airspace over the Mojave Desert. Tech. Sgt. Jennifer Healy's photo of the launch was released alongside the announcement.

Human Still Pulls the Trigger

The Air Force has been blunt about one thing: no autonomous kill decisions. "CCA will not autonomously employ weapons," the service said in its release. "The decision to release any weapon system remains exclusively with a human operator, who maintains command and control of the platform at all times."

Anduril's vice president of autonomous airpower, Mark Shushnar, laid out how the engagement actually worked. "YFQ-44A took off from Edwards Air Force Base, our Lattice software ingested a target track, an operator tasked the aircraft to engage the target, and YFQ-44A fired an AIM-120 as instructed," he said in a statement to Breaking Defense.

Gen. Dale White called it evidence of "program maturity," saying the move from inert carriage tests earlier in the year to an actual weapon release let the Air Force "validate our digital integration models with actual data."

Getting a drone to fly, receive a target track from off-board sensors, get operator authorization, and then fire and guide a missile beyond the line of sight is a genuinely complicated chain to pull off reliably. The Air Force says this test proves that chain works.

Not the Only Drone in the Sky

General Atomics' YFQ-42A is the other half of the CCA program, and it's running a parallel track. The drone resumed flight testing in May after a month-long grounding following a crash in the California desert, according to Breaking Defense. A similar live-fire test for the YFQ-42A is expected in the fall, an Air Force spokesperson said, and General Atomics spokesman C. Mark Brinkley said the company "remains on schedule to fire from the internal bay" of its aircraft later this year.

General Atomics has reason to talk up its own record here. David Alexander, president of the company's aeronautics division, previously touted the YFQ-42A's first flight as a milestone showing General Atomics "pioneered" unmanned weapons firing, according to Defense News' coverage of that earlier test.

America isn't the only country doing this. In December 2025, Boeing and the Royal Australian Air Force used an MQ-28 Ghost Bat to shoot down a fighter-class target drone with an AIM-120, teaming the MQ-28 with an E-7A Wedgetail and an F/A-18F Super Hornet. Boeing called it the first time an autonomous aircraft completed an air-to-air weapon engagement, according to the company's own release. Amy List, managing director of Boeing Defence Australia, said the mission proves "specialized CCA platforms bring increased operational mass and data exchange for informed decision-making while reducing cost and crewed pilot risk."

That's a legitimate technical achievement, but also a sales pitch.

The Money Question Nobody's Answering

Both CCA drones got the greenlight for production in June, per Breaking Defense. Anduril, Shield AI, and RTX subsidiary Collins Aerospace are competing separately to supply the autonomous software that runs on top of the hardware.

Here's what's missing from every one of these announcements: cost. The Air Force hasn't disclosed what the CCA program will cost taxpayers, and it hasn't said how many aircraft each contractor will actually build. Defense News reported the service wants at least 1,000 CCAs eventually, with a combat radius topping 700 nautical miles and stealth features, citing an Air Force Secretary Troy Meink statement and a graphic posted by then-Chief of Staff Gen. David Allvin back in May of last year.
